hmp: Implement qom-get HMP command This started off as Andreas Färber's implementation from March 2015, but after feedback from Paolo and Markus it morphed into using the json output which handles structs reasonably. Use with qom-list to find the members of an object. piix: fix xenfv regression, add compat machine xenfv-4.2 With QEMU 4.0 an incompatible change was added to pc_piix, which makes it practical impossible to migrate domUs started with qemu2 or qemu3 to newer qemu versions. Commit 7fccf2a06890e3bc3b30e29827ad3fb93fe88fea added and enabled a new member "smbus_no_migration_support". In commit 4ab2f2a8aabfea95cc53c64e13b3f67960b27fdf the vmstate_acpi got new elements, which are conditionally filled. As a result, an incoming migration expected smbus related data unless smbus migration was disabled for a given MachineClass. Since first commit forgot to handle 'xenfv', domUs started with QEMU 4.x are incompatible with their QEMU siblings. Using other existing machine types, such as 'pc-i440fx-3.1', is not possible because 'xenfv' creates the 'xen-platform' PCI device at 00:02.0, while all other variants to run a domU would create it at 00:04.0. To cover both the existing and the broken case of 'xenfv' in a single qemu binary, a new compatibility variant of 'xenfv-4.2' must be added which targets domUs started with qemu 4.2. The existing 'xenfv' restores compatibility of QEMU 5.x with qemu 3.1. Host admins who started domUs with QEMU 4.x (preferrable QEMU 4.2) have to use a wrapper script which appends '-machine xenfv-4.2' to the device-model command line. This is only required if there is no maintenance window which allows to temporary shutdown the domU and restart it with a fixed device-model. The wrapper script is as simple as this: #!/bin/sh exec /usr/bin/qemu-system-i386 "$@" -machine xenfv-4.2 With xl this script will be enabled with device_model_override=, see xl.cfg(5). To live migrate a domU, adjust the existing domU.cfg and pass it to xl migrate or xl save/restore: xl migrate -C new-domU.cfg domU remote-host xl save domU CheckpointFile new-domU.cfg xl restore new-domU.cfg CheckpointFile With libvirt this script will be enabled with the <emulator> element in domU.xml. Use 'virsh edit' prior 'virsh migrate' to replace the existing <emulator> element to point it to the wrapper script.
